ramblin_ag02
How long do you want to ignore this user?
AG
I think Dak falls into the huge categories of QBs you want making 20-30 high quality throws per game. He hasn't shown that he can be a gunslinger and get you 40-50 good throws per game. His skillset just doesn't scale up that much. Most QBs don't. Dak's QB stats are great up to about 30 attempts per game. The split is pretty dramatic for games above that. For comparison, Jalen Hurts had 20-30 attempts per game all year long. Dak has been asked to carry the whole load and he just isn't that guy.
